Comparative analysis of blockchain technologies and TOR network: Two faces of the same reality?

2017 
Blockchain technology is being considered as one of the ultimate revolutions that will be able to disrupt several pillars of our society. It is a public and distributed ledger built for security and interoperability. Blockchain provides all parties a secure and synchronized record of immutable transactions assembled together and permanently stored with a fingerprint, creating therefore an irreversible chain. In order to operate, this technology does not rely on any central authority. All transactions are sent over the network and the consensus is achieved by the mutual calculation and agreement. In this paper, we evaluate the blockchain technology and its evolution. Then, we characterize some essential features of the distributed ledger technologies (DLT) focusing on the three main blockchains actors: Bitcoin, Ethereum and Hyperledger. Besides, we present their security challenges and explore their drawbacks that can lead to use the blockchain network in order to conduct several attack scenarios. Finally, we describe their relationship with the onion router network (Tor) that beyond the malicious uses of the blockchain via Tor, these two networks share many common points.
